Bio
Radiation Invasion is a punk/alt rock band known for their powerful, high-energy performances that transform every show into a shared experience with the audience. Shifting from clean, mellow, melodic passages, to moments of pure, distorted, raw aggression, their sound is often compared to that of Turnstile. Our lead singer Mars was even a cast member in the band's visual album Never Enough. The band has over 20k followers and more than 2.7 million views across social media, with their single "Solar Eclipse" hitting over 25,000 streams since its release last year and recieving over 4,00o emails requesting a CD of their single, "Tainted". They have shared the stage with acts like Luicidal (original members of Suicidal Tendencies), Hemorage, and Private School. The band has gone from being featured on local newspapers for placing 1st in the Buellton Fall Festival “Battle of the Bands” to having just played a 200 capacity sold-out show in San Luis Obispo, CA. Their debut album "ODYSSEY” marks a new era in their original music, working with The Mars Volta audio engineer Jon DeBaun and Bliss Forest audio engineer Griffin Breshears to capture the band’s dynamic sound in the studio. They're embarking on their first tour this June with San Luis Obispo Punks Special Forces, playing Southern California with bands such as Spunk and Blair Gun.
